MARVEL MASTERWORKS: KA-ZAR VOL. 2 HC
Written by MIKE FRIEDRICH & STEVE GERBER with CAROLE SEULING
Penciled by ROSS ANDRU & DON HECK with DAN ADKINS, GENE COLAN, BOB BROWN, GEORGE TUSKA, JIM STARLIN, MARIE SEVERIN, WERNER ROTH, PAUL REINMAN, SAL BUSCEMA & MIKE ROYER
Cover by GIL KANE
Ka-Zar meets Shanna for the first time in this massive Marvel Masterworks! Two heroes from separate walks of life — but it was inevitable that their paths would cross deep in the jungle after both rejected the modern world. But first, Ka-Zar must conquer a madman powered by Super-Soldier serum, the twin villain Gemini, and his own brother, the Plunderer — while Shanna hunts her father’s killers, explores the jungle’s mysteries, and battles the Mandrill and priestess Nekra! As their paths diverge, Ka-Zar encounters an evolved incarnation of a Savage Land nemesis in adventures with Bobbi Morse, the S.H.I.E.L.D. agent known as Mockingbird! Meanwhile, Daredevil helps Shanna complete her quest to avenge her father! Collecting ASTONISHING TALES (1970) #17-20 , KA-ZAR (1974) #1-5 , SHANNA THE SHE-DEVIL (1972) #1-5 , DAREDEVIL (1964) #110-112 , and material from DAREDEVIL (1964) #109 and MARVEL TWO-IN-ONE (1974) #3 .
376 PGS./Rated T …$75.00
ISBN: 978-1-302-90966-6

PUNISHER EPIC COLLECTION: CAPITAL PUNISHMENT TPB
Volume #7 in the Punisher Epic Collections
Written by CHUCK DIXON, DAN ABNETT, ANDY LANNING, MIKE BARON, JOHN WAGNER, D.G. CHICHESTER & MORE Penciled by TODD SMITH, DOUG BRAITHWAITE, HUGH HAYNES, PHIL GASCOINE, LARRY STROMAN & MORE
Cover by DOUG BRAITHWAITE
The Punisher hits Europe! When Frank Castle heads to London in pursuit of the assassin Snakebite, he finds a whole continent of trouble — as well as the British vigilante Outlaw, his biggest fan! Their fragile Anglo-American alliance must survive a deadly chase from country to country that will draw in mercenaries from Batroc to the Tarantula! But can the Punisher put a stop to a plot that goes all the way up to the Kingpin himself? And if he can manage to return to America in one piece, Frank will be targeted by the anti-vigilantism task force known as V.I.G.I.L.! Plus: The Punisher in space! The death-dealing Baron Cemetery! And a tense team-up with the Avengers’ own Black Widow! Collecting PUNISHER (1987) #63-75 , PUNISHER: G-FORCE, PUNISHER: DIE HARD IN THE BIG EASY and PUNISHER/BLACK WIDOW: SPINNING DOOMSDAY’S WEB.
488 PGS./Rated T+ …$39.99
ISBN: 978-1-302-90784-6
